>>>>> Is there an easy option for this?
>>>> \setuppapersize[SM|SW] or a papersize with the the same width/height
>>>> ratio
>>>> as the projector.
>>> That won't go well. The projector is as stupid as it could be. It will
>>> honestly
>>> send what's shown on my laptop to the screen only stretch it to a special
>>> ratio. If I make a wide screen version. It will be a wide version on my
>>> laptop
>>> with the header and footer cut, I mean it won't fill my laptop screen.
>>> Then
>>> the projector will produce a wide version on a wide ratio. It'll be
>>> 256:100
>>> rather than 16:10. Still not what I wanted.
>> Can't you set the same resolution on your laptop as the projector has,
>> the layout on your laptop is then deformed but the screen version is
>> correct.
> 
> Well, that's a good idea. But actually, that's not really "my" laptop so
> I can't test it right now.
> 
> I hope the notebook is not too old (which I assume it can be) to support
> a wide screen resolution.

set your laptop at the desired (i.e. projector) resolution before 
connecting it to the beamer i.e. don't let the beamer try to be clever 
and talk to the laptop ... just letting the laptop lie to the beamer 
that it has a matching resolution is often safer; it is seldom a problem 
if the presentation on the your laptop screen is somewhat deformed
